ERP Change Management

In most ERP consumer products implementation projects, the management of change will be one of the key determinants of project success. This is particularly so if the organisation is replacing legacy systems that have been heavily customised and/or have been in use for a long period of time.

BSM’s approach to change management in ERP implementations is based on the following key objectives:

  • Ensure that all key stakeholders are fully aligned with the project objectives
  • Ensure that communication takes place at the right time, to the right people via the right medium prior to, during and subsequent to the project
  • Carefully think through all of the organisational implications of the change resulting from the project, and manage the transition to new roles, responsibilities and organisational structures
  • Provide the appropriate level of training to all people impacted by the project, at the right time in the most appropriate manner.

BSM’s change management methodology uses stakeholder management matrices, communication, workforce transition and training plan templates to provide structure to the change process and to help achieve the key change management objectives.

In many ERP projects, change management is neglected, since most technology vendors do not have the skills to deal with the people and organisational issues resulting from the implementation. BSM works effectively alongside technology vendors, ensuring that the change management plan dovetails with the main milestones of the ERP implementation methodology and that the change management gap is closed.
